On Mon, 14 Feb 2000, Wietse Venema wrote:
>>>>> I have a couple of programs (Fidonet related) which instead of using
>>>>> /pathto/sendmail dump their emails direct into the outbound path.
>>>>
>>>> Say what? An example may clear things up. If these programs don't use
>>>> /path/to/sendmail, then the only other interface to submit mail (Sendmail,
>>>> Postfix) is the SMTP port.
>>>
>>> I've heard of programs that create sendmail-style queue files directly in
>>> /var/spool/mqueue. I think that's what this guy means.
>>
>> That's the one. :)
>
> Then said programs shall be married to Sendmail, forever. This is just too
> gross.
>
Okay, understood. Luckily I have the source so will have a play with it :)
